Teacher's Strike Illegally Friday - Parents To Bill Union

Kawartha's

1/9/2013

Elementary school classes in the Kawartha's will not be held on Friday because of an illegal province-wide one day strike by teachers.  Their union has directed the teachers to further protest the provincial government's decision to impose new collective agreements.

 A letter sent by the Kawartha Pine Ridge District School Board to parents of the elementary students suggests they should "strongly consider making other arrangements for their children Friday, and that schools will not provide normal programming but will remain open on an emergency basis only."  At this time, the board "cannot determine the level of supervision that schools will be able to provide throughout the day."

  The board expects normal activities to resume on Monday.

  Meanwhile,  some local parents are saying they'll bill the union for day care needed for their children since they say 72 hours of notice has not been given.

  And there has been talk in the community of some Public School  ratepayers transferring support to the Catholic Board from the Public Board given the ongoing situation.
